In this research, a systematic investigation was carried out to determine kinetics of HDS reaction of Iranian gas condensate using a commercial catalyst (Co-Mo/  g -Al2O3). In this way, process conditions were optimized. Experiments were carried out in a trickle bed micro reactor (10 cc catalyst) at 280-3400C, 40-50 bar, Liquid hourly space velocity (LHSV) of 1-5 h –1, H2/Oil ratio of 125 nl/l. Prior to the kinetics tests, by some basic tests, mass transfer effects on chemical reactions were evaluated, and it is found that pore diffusion and film diffusion resistances have a slight effect on the kinetics of chemical reaction, within the operating conditions. Hence, kinetics of HDS reaction was determined by using thiophene as a reference sulfur component, in the form of power low model. The results indicated that thiophene HDS reaction order in gas condensate feed was 1.3. Also, HDS reaction activation energy was determined to be 77.55 kj/mol. The results of this kinetics model and its simulation can use in optimization of HDS units process conditions and prediction of product specifications with new feeds and different process conditions. It is also useful for designing the reactor of new HDS plants.

Introduction: According to the extent of the oil and gas industry and their role in environmental pollution, developing a strategic plan to improve environmental performance is essential. Therefore action taken to reduce environmental effects to acceptable range and within the rules and regulations about the environment is studied. Advanced methodologies should be used to achieving a certain level of reliability. Therefore to reduce the environmental aspects and impacts in various industries, especially oil and gas industry, the new strategy must be established.Materials and methods: The purpose of this research is to develop environmental strategies in oil and gas SOUTH PARS 2. this research can be a base to Develop an appropriate strategic management program in order to comply with environmental laws and regulations further provide for similar plants in the region.Results and discussion: The evaluation matrix results show that internal and external factors of studied refinery have more strengths than weaknesses and are more opportunities than threats. So this company should follow strategy and procedures to omit threats and minimize weaknesses. Finally, we selected 11 strategies and graded them, that region environmental conditions improvement strategy with a score of 6.23 and revising and reforming strategy of management programs and minimizing environment pollutants of the region with a score of 5.23, and the strategy of development and improvement the quality of wastewater and solid wastewater and solid waste management using environmental new technologies with score of 5.01 priorized respectively as the top environmental strategies.Conclusion: Findings and results indicate the position of the organization is a competitive position and it must apply strategies, maintaining, and stability, in ordr to reduce environmental damages.

In this paper we provide an introduction to real options in valuing investment projects. Since one of the real options applications is valuing oil and gas development projects with high uncertainty and considerable investment costs, in this research we have performed valuation of selected phases of "SOUTH PARS" gas field development project. "SOUTH PARS" gas field as the greatest independent gas field in the world is shared between Iran and Qatar and contains approximately half of the gas reserves of Iran. Based on the results of the model, using real options approach to valuing this project as compared to traditional valuation methods such as discounted cash flow, increases the project value meanwhile there is the possibility to identify optimal time of development.

Permo-Triassic Boundary (PTB) in the Persian Gulf (SOUTH PARS Field) includes the uppermost Permian strata (upper Dalan formation) and the lower most Triassic strata (lower Kangan formation). The paleontological evidences indicate a stratigraphic gap at this boundary (Dorashamian). Microfacies analysis and petrographic evidences are indicating domination of a carbonate ramp platform in this basin in the PTB. Meteoric diagenesis at this boundary is documented by sedimentological, diagenetic and isotopic studies. The δ18O and δ13C values show an important depletion in the PTB. δ13C depletion is ascribed to seawater secular variations, while low δ18O values could be due to extensive meteoric diagenesis during sea-level fall in the PTB. The δ13C depletion in the PTB could be explained by secular variations in the carbon cycle at the end of Permian period due to mass extinction and reduction in primary productivity.

Withdrawal of oil and gas from reservoirs causes a decrease in pore pressure and an increase in effective stress which results to a reservoir compaction. Reservoir compaction will result in surface subsidence through the elastic response of the subsurface. Usually in order to determine the subsidence above a hydrocarbon field, the reservoir compaction must be first calculated and then the effect of this compaction on the surface should be modeled. The use of the uniaxial compaction theory is more prevalent and an accepted method for determining the amount of reservoir compaction. But despite of the reservoir compaction calculation method, there are many methods with different advantages and shortcomings for modeling of surface subsidence. In this study, a simple analytical method and semi¬-analytical methods (AEsubs software) were used for modeling of the surface subsidence of the SOUTH PARS gas field at the end of the production period.

Background and aims: Safety in companies related to oil and gas is very important. Hence, the purpose of current study is to assess safety culture using behavioural and environmental forms in staffs of SOUTH PARS Gas Company.Methods: Totally, 1000 participants were randomly selected for this descriptive study from different parts of SOUTH PARS Gas Company. After selection of participants, demographic data were collected from each participant and behavioural and environmental forms based on Geller model were completed for all individuals through interview.Results: Totally, one hundred persons with mean age of 30.33±4.59 years participated in this study. Findings from behavioural form showed that safety status is in an appropriate condition, although some safety items in this form should be paid more attention. Findings from environmental form showed that this company not have appropriate function in some items including education, first aids, equipment safety, chemical substances, pressured cylinders, lighting, sound, vibration, atmospheric condition and ergonomics. Therefore, an appropriate plan is necessary to promote safety culture for these items.Conclusion: This study showed a good condition for behavioural safety status of SOUTH Gas company staffs, but no appropriate condition was seen for environmental safety status.Therefore, this condition should be more attention by the company's managers.

Traditional Budgeting Method is the main practice in SPGC, but due to legal obligations more up to date Performance Based Budgeting Methods should be used. Since Activity Based Costing Method has been implemented in the company, using Activity Based Budgeting Method sounds quite reasonable. Three major groups – Financial bureau staff, IT staff and company managers – filled their corresponding Likert Scale questionnaires to validate seven main and eleven secondary parameters affecting the implementation of this method.

In many explored gas reservoirs in the word, which are considered as gas-gas condensate reservoirs, many surface facilities receive the gas as well as hydrocarbon condensates and water. Condensates cause slugs in a pipeline. The slugs, which are an aggregate of fluids, cause many problems in multiphase pipelines. Therefore, in order to separate condensates, slug catchers are normally used. A slug catcher is necessary equipment at the entry of a multi-phase flow processing factory. The specific performance of a slug catcher is the separation of gas and liquid phases and temporary storage of the liquids. In this paper, we recommend a method for designing finger type slug catchers, based on two phase flow in principles. Then, using the proposed method, we design a slug catcher for the two present phases in the SOUTH PARS gas field. At the end, by considering condensate recovery and economical investigation of the suggested slug catchers, we choose the optimum slug catcher for these two phases. Among the most important results of this investigation, we can mention an efficient pattern for designing finger type slug catchers and the selection of the optimum one. Using this pattern is recommended for a proper design and reduction of time and costs.

In this study, in order to evaluate the geochemical characterization of Kangan Formation in well B in SOUTH PARS Gas Field, geochemical analysis (including preliminary and complementary analysis such as Rock-Eval Pyrolysis, extraction of organic matter (EOM), bitumen fractionation, Gas chromatography and Gas chromatography-Mass Spectrometry) were carried out on core samples. Geochemical results reveal that these samples have kerogen type III and II, indicating a marine organic matter with a little terrestrial input. The organic matter of these samples was derived from source rock (s), with clastic-carbonate lithology which deposited under anoxic to subanoxic conditions. In addition, the above samples exhibt poor to moderate genetic potential with kerogen maturity at the beginning of oil generation (late diagenesis to early catagsnesis). Also, based on column chromatography, the above samples are mainly composed of paraffinic-naphthenic and paraffinic hydrocarbons. A negligible amount of hydrocarbons seems to have been generated locally from Kangan Formation.
